Sudan: Juba - 'Filthy' Is an Understatement
[Sudan Tribune] President Salva Kiir was being polite on May 16th when he said Juba was a filthy habitat. The truth of the matter is that Juba is not only dirty; it is dangerous and much worse. People disappear without trace. Citizens cannot call for police help because the streets have no numbers or names. Homes and buildings have no numbers or addresses. Sudan: UN Security Council Demands Progress on Abyei, Extends Peacekeeping Mandate
[UN News] In a new resolution, the Security Council today extended by six months the mandate the United Nations peacekeeping force for Abyei, an area contested by South Sudan and Sudan, and demanded that the two countries finalize the establishment of an administration for the area in line with an agreement signed last year.

Africa: U.S. Looks to cut Non-Humanitarian Aid to Nations That Host Bashir
[U.S. House] Washington, D.C. (May 17, 2012) - As part of an ongoing effort to bring Sudanese President Omar Bashir to justice, the House Appropriations Committee today adopted an amendment cutting off non-humanitarian aid to any nation that allows the indicted war criminal into their country.
